Совместно использовать один и тот же SessionId между двумя веб-приложениями asp.net
Я использовал режим сеанса SQL Server между двумя веб-приложениями. Идентификатор сеанса создается в базе данных ASPState. Мне нужно поделиться идентификатором сессии от первого приложения ко второму без использования строки запроса и файлов cookie. Я следовал за шагами из этогоссылка на сайт, Ниже приведен код.
В обоих приложениях(Web.config)
В первом приложенииHome.aspx.cs
protected void imgBTN_Click(object sender, EventArgs e)
{
string sessionKey = HttpContext.Current.Session.SessionID;
//How to transfer the same session id to the second application
Response.Redirect("http://localhost:43392/PartnerHome.aspx"");
}
Я получил сеансовый ключ из базы данных ASPState. Но как перейти от того же идентификатора сеанса ко второму приложению?